Here are the things you'll be able to configure under General Settings:
- Location: This is the name that will appear for your Control Center for use with Caavo Telescope.
- Change Zip: The Zipcode that is used to load live TV listings for your area.
- Show hints for Remote button touch: Enable or disable hints that appear on screen when touching a button on your Control Center remote. Click here to learn more.
- Show web results in Search: By default, search results will also include results from YouTube. This option allows you to disable showing those results.
- Calibrate screen: This will allow you to re-configure the size of Control Center's UI. Click here to learn more.
- Caavo Telescope: Caavo Telescope is a feature that gives you a preview of what the other Control Centers in your home are watching right from your TV. You can change how Telescope is activated by going to Settings and scrolling to Telescope & Video Calling. You have the option to either "Always Allow Access to see the TV", "Allow access to see this TV but show notification", or "Prompt before allowing access to see this TV.
- Nightly restart on inactivity: This option will tell Control Center to reboot each night if no activity is detected.
- Power system on when device activity is detected: Control Center can detect when there is activity on the source devices attached to it. By default this is enabled, and Control Center will wake up and turn on your display when activity is detected.
- Switch to device on System power up: Choose which device you want Control Center to switch to when first starting up. By default it will display the last device you were using.
- Fast Start Up: This feature allows your system to bypass some of the EDID handshake protocols that typically happen between devices and your TV when they boot up.
